For example, if you get under $100,000 annually, up to $25,000 of rental income losses transfer pricing become qualified as deductible, additionally can save thousands of dollars on other income origins through this reduction. However, if you earn over $100,000 a year, this deduction begins to phase out, until is actually also completely gone for taxpayers earning $150,000 and above annually.

6) Should do buy a house, you should keep it at least two years to are eligible for what is thought as power sale exclusion. It's one for this best regulations available. It allows you to exclude approximately $250,000 of profit on his or her sale of your home within your income.
